BCD binary numbers represent Decimal digits 0 to 9. A 4-bit BCD code is used torepresent the ten numbers 0 to 9. Since the 4-bit Code allows 16 possibilities, therefore thefirst 10 4-bit combinations are considered to be valid BCD combinations. The latter sixcombinations are invalid and do not occur.BCD Code has applications in Decimal Number display Systems such as Counters andDigital Clocks.
